Road crack repair is a critical maintenance task that involves sealing and filling cracks in asphalt and concrete road surfaces. Over time, roads are subjected to various stressors such as weather changes, heavy traffic, and the natural aging process, all of which can lead to the development of cracks. Addressing these cracks promptly is essential to maintaining the integrity and safety of the road. By repairing cracks early, further deterioration is prevented, which can save substantial costs in the long run and enhance the lifespan of the road.
Benefits of Road Crack Repair
-
Extends Road Lifespan
Proper crack repair significantly extends the lifespan of a road by preventing moisture from seeping into the base layers. When water infiltrates through cracks, it can cause the underlying materials to erode, leading to potholes and more extensive damage. Timely repair ensures that roads remain durable and serviceable for longer periods. -
Improves Safety
Cracks can pose serious safety hazards to vehicles and pedestrians. Uneven surfaces can lead to accidents, especially in areas with high traffic. Repairing road cracks ensures smoother surfaces, reducing the risk of accidents and enhancing safety for all road users. -
Cost-Effective Maintenance
Regular crack repair is a cost-effective way to maintain roads. By addressing minor issues before they escalate into major problems, significant repair costs can be avoided. Investing in routine maintenance is more economical than undertaking large-scale road reconstruction projects. -
Enhances Aesthetic Appeal
Well-maintained roads contribute to the overall aesthetic of an area. Cracks and potholes can make a road look neglected and unappealing. Repairing cracks not only improves functionality but also enhances the visual appeal of the roadway, which can positively impact the perception of the surrounding community.
FAQs About Road Crack Repair
What causes cracks in roads?
Cracks in roads are typically caused by a combination of factors including weather changes, heavy traffic loads, and the natural aging of materials. Temperature fluctuations can cause expansion and contraction, leading to cracking over time.
How often should road crack repair be performed?
The frequency of road crack repair depends on several factors such as the road's location, traffic volume, and climate conditions. Regular inspections are recommended to determine when repairs are necessary, often on an annual or biennial basis.
Can road crack repair be performed in any weather?
Ideal conditions for road crack repair are dry and mild temperatures. Extreme cold or wet weather can affect the materials used in the repair process and may not provide optimal results.
What materials are used in road crack repair?
Common materials used in road crack repair include asphalt emulsions, hot rubberized sealants, and polymer-modified binders. The choice of material depends on the type of crack and environmental conditions.
